Early Years: DfE Decommissioning of UKHSA Advice Service

Following the Prime Minister’s Living with COVID-19 announcement on Monday 21 February, the UK Health Security Agency (UKHSA), accessed through option 1 of the DfE COVID-19 helpline, will be decommissioned from Friday 1 April 2022. The UKHSA advice service was introduced in September 2020 to provide advice to education and childcare settings on the action they should take to respond to positive cases of COVID-19 in their setting.

The DfE COVID-19 helpline will continue to be available to answer your questions relating to COVID-19 in education, childcare and children’s social care settings after the UKHSA advice service is decommissioned.
